74AC573SC FAQ
:
1. What is the function of the 74AC573SC latch?
The 74AC573SC is an octal transparent latch designed for temporary storage and transfer of data between two asynchronous buses.
2. What is the operating voltage range of the 74AC573SC?
The 74AC573SC operates within a voltage range of 2V to 6V, making it suitable for various electronic applications.
3. Can the 74AC573SC handle high-speed data transfer?
Yes, the 74AC573SC is capable of handling high-speed data transfer due to its low propagation delay and high-speed operation.
4. How many input and output pins does the 74AC573SC have?
The 74AC573SC has 8 input and 8 output pins, allowing for efficient data transfer and storage.
5. What is the maximum clock frequency supported by the 74AC573SC?
The 74AC573SC supports a maximum clock frequency of 160MHz, enabling rapid data processing.
6. Is the 74AC573SC compatible with standard CMOS outputs?
Yes, the 74AC573SC is fully compatible with standard CMOS outputs, ensuring seamless integration into existing systems.
7. What is the power consumption of the 74AC573SC during operation?
The 74AC573SC has a low power consumption, making it energy-efficient and suitable for battery-powered devices.
8. Can the 74AC573SC withstand electrostatic discharge (ESD)?
Yes, the 74AC573SC is designed to withstand electrostatic discharge, providing robust protection against ESD events.
9. Does the 74AC573SC have built-in latching protection?
Yes, the 74AC573SC features built-in latching protection to prevent data loss or corruption during power fluctuations.
10. What are the typical applications of the 74AC573SC latch?
The 74AC573SC is commonly used in microprocessor systems, memory address latching, and general-purpose storage applications.
